Join a high-impact team where you will lead and shape the SRE and Observability function for a major transformation programme. This role goes beyond traditional SRE – you’ll champion best practices across product teams, drive observability strategy, and work hands-on with cutting-edge tools like Datadog and AWS.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ead the SRE function and promote observability-first thinking across development and operations teams.
  • Define and implement the observability roadmap across product domains in collaboration with the client.
  • Be hands-on with Datadog for infrastructure and application-level monitoring.
  • Guide and review daily operations and improvements across observability platforms.
  • Partner with engineering squads to deliver on observability requirements in an agile, demand-led way.

Core Skills & Experience:

  • Proven experience as a hands-on SRE Engineer.
  • Deep understanding of observability and monitoring practices.
  • Practical experience with Datadog (or similar observability platforms).
  • Strong DevOps toolchain knowledge: GitHub, GitHub Actions, Jenkins, CodeQL, Nexus, CloudFormation, Terraform.
  • Solid cloud engineering skills, especially with AWS (EC2, ELB, ECS, S3, CloudTrail, Config, Lambda, VPC, EFS).

Desirable Skills:

  • Exposure to container-based platforms (e.g., Docker).
  • Experience with configuration management tools like Chef.
  • AWS certification (or willingness to pursue one).
